Zaragoza has added 9,423 new inhabitants during the last year and already has a total of 694,109 as of January 1, 2023.

According to the municipal register, the population of the city of Zaragoza has increased by 1.36% compared to that of 2022, which places it as the fourth most populous city in Spain, above Seville, which on January 1, 2023 counted 693,229 residents in the register.

It should be noted that the population figure is strictly limited to the municipality of Seville, because its metropolitan area is larger than the city of Zaragoza.

These data are collected in the magazine Cifras 2023, published by the area of Presidency, Finance and Interior of the City Council of Zaragoza, through the Office of Organization and General Services.

The new figures show that, of the total population, 52% are women with an average age of 47 years and the rest, men with an average of 44.

The increase of 1.37% is largely explained by the sharp rise in the foreign population, of 13%, which already represents 14% of the total, 1% more than the previous year, which translates into 97,879 residents.

Its importance is essential to understand the positive evolution of the register, especially considering that the number of inhabitants born in Spain has fallen by 1,831, 0.31% less.

86% of the population registered in Zaragoza is Spanish, 596,230 people, and the remaining 14%, 97,879 inhabitants, corresponds to the foreign population, the previous year amounted to 86,625.

Most of them come from Romania (23,211 residents), followed by Nicaragua (9,827 people), Colombia, which this year climbs two positions (with 7,895), Morocco (7,010) and China (with a population of 5,472).

The figures reflect an increase of almost 47% of the Ukrainian population, since, in 2022, Zaragoza had 1,075 Ukrainian inhabitants and in 2023 it has 2,021. The war against Russia has undoubtedly played a role.

The magazine Cifras de Zaragoza has been published since 2014 and it analyzes the population data, as of January 1, obtained from the Municipal Register of Inhabitants of the city.
